Did you lose or change jobs?

The Affordable Care Act (ACA) allows for a Special Enrollment Period for people who have become recently uninsured due to loss of employment, change of employment, or a venture into self-employment.

Did you move somewhere new?

You are also eligible for ACA Special Enrollment if you have moved within the last 60 days into a new state, or even if you have moved from one region in your state into another – like moving from the eastern side of North Carolina into Western North Carolina.

Was there a death in the family?

In addition to employment changes and significant relocations, you can also qualify for ACA Special Enrollment if you lost health insurance due to the passing of an insured family member, like a spouse.  During that difficult time, the team at WNC Health Insurance will work diligently to help you acquire the coverage you need for your family.

If you have become recently uninsured due to any of the circumstances described above, check with a qualified agent at WNC Health Insurance to see if you may be eligible for a Special Enrollment Period. You have just 60 days from the date you become uninsured to apply for coverage.

* Loss of health insurance must be due to a Qualifying Life Event to be eligible for a Special Enrollment Period
